Step-by-step explanation:
Let n be the first integer.
Then the second integer will be (n + 1).
And the third will be (n + 2).
The sum is 78. Therefore:
![n+(n+1)+(n+2)+78](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=n%2B%28n%2B1%29%2B%28n%2B2%29%2B78)
Solve for n. Combine like terms:
![3n+3=78](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=3n%2B3%3D78)
So:
![3n=75](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=3n%3D75)
Therefore:
![n=25](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=n%3D25)
Therefore, the first integer is 25.
So our sequene is 25, 26, and 27.
The integer closest to zero will thus be 25.
